summaryrefslogtreecommitdiff
path: root/src/measurements.hpp
diff options
context:
space:
mode:
authorJaron Kent-Dobias <jaron@kent-dobias.com>2019-02-08 12:20:56 -0500
committerJaron Kent-Dobias <jaron@kent-dobias.com>2019-02-08 12:20:56 -0500
commitc80bee0ea904d06c0ecfedb407bc018ba506cbe8 (patch)
treea32b3b4e79d08fd1632d26d55e43d6200dd9a1fb /src/measurements.hpp
parente500d46fa8276d8a93eb3f21da7c02879ee8094e (diff)
downloadfuse_networks-c80bee0ea904d06c0ecfedb407bc018ba506cbe8.tar.gz
fuse_networks-c80bee0ea904d06c0ecfedb407bc018ba506cbe8.tar.bz2
fuse_networks-c80bee0ea904d06c0ecfedb407bc018ba506cbe8.zip
revised measurements to bin correctly, renamed some. not compatible with earlier measurements!
Diffstat (limited to 'src/measurements.hpp')
-rw-r--r--src/measurements.hpp19
1 files changed, 8 insertions, 11 deletions
diff --git a/src/measurements.hpp b/src/measurements.hpp
index aca6dce..1d263c3 100644
--- a/src/measurements.hpp
+++ b/src/measurements.hpp
@@ -35,26 +35,23 @@ class ma : public hooks {
// std::ofstream stress_file;
// measurement storage
- std::vector<uint64_t> sc; // cluster size distribution
- std::vector<uint64_t> sa; // avalanche size distribution
- std::vector<uint64_t> ss; // avalanche size distribution
- std::vector<uint64_t> sC; // cluster size distribution
- std::vector<uint64_t> sA; // avalanche size distribution
- std::vector<uint64_t> sd; // avalanche size distribution
- std::vector<uint64_t> sD; // avalanche size distribution
+ std::vector<uint64_t> sc; // non-spanning cluster size distribution
+ std::vector<uint64_t> ss; // minimal spanning cluster size distribution
+ std::vector<uint64_t> sm; // spanning cluster size distribution
+ std::vector<uint64_t> sa; // non-final avalanche size distribution
+ std::vector<uint64_t> sl; // final avalanche size distribution
+ std::vector<uint64_t> sd; // pre-fracture damage distribution
+ std::vector<uint64_t> sD; // post-fracture damage distribution
std::vector<std::vector<uint64_t>> Ccc; // cluster-cluster correlations
std::vector<std::vector<uint64_t>> Css; // surface-surface correlations
std::vector<std::vector<uint64_t>> Cmm; // surface-surface correlations
std::vector<std::vector<uint64_t>> Caa; // avalanche-avalanche correlations
- std::vector<std::vector<uint64_t>> Cdd; // damage-damage distribution
std::vector<std::vector<uint64_t>> Cll; // damage-damage distribution
- std::vector<std::vector<uint64_t>> Cee; // damage-damage distribution
+ std::vector<std::vector<uint64_t>> Cdd; // damage-damage distribution
std::vector<std::vector<uint64_t>> CDD; // damage-damage distribution
std::vector<std::vector<uint64_t>> CsD; // damage-damage distribution
uint64_t Nc;
- uint64_t NC;
uint64_t Na;
- uint64_t NA;
public:
long double lv;